VertexAdd seems to forget EdgeWeight values
- To: mathgroup at smc.vnet.net
- Subject: [mg119478] VertexAdd seems to forget EdgeWeight values
- From: Julian Francis <julian.w.francis at gmail.com>
- Date: Sun, 5 Jun 2011 07:05:12 -0400 (EDT)
Dear all, It seems that when you add a vertex to a graph with EdgeWeight's, that the old edge weights are not carried over to the new graph. Is this a bug? In[561]:= graph1 = Graph[{1, 2}, {1 \[DirectedEdge] 2}, EdgeWeight -> {5}]; In[557]:= PropertyValue[{graph1, 1 \[DirectedEdge] 2}, EdgeWeight] Out[557]= 5 In[562]:= graph2 = VertexAdd[graph1, 6]; In[560]:= PropertyValue[{graph2, 1 \[DirectedEdge] 2}, EdgeWeight] Out[560]= $Failed Thanks, Julian.